    The SAP error message /ACCGO/CAK_PFM053 Target price key does not match with max. price key typically occurs in the context of controlling and profitability analysis within SAP. This error indicates that there is a mismatch between the target price key and the maximum price key in the configuration or data being processed.
    
    Cause: Configuration Mismatch: The target price key defined in the system does not correspond to the maximum price key. This can happen if the keys are not properly set up in the configuration. Data Entry Error: There may be an error in the data entry where the target price key is incorrectly assigned or does not exist in the system. Master Data Issues: The master data for the relevant cost objects (like cost centers, internal orders, etc.) may not be aligned with the expected price keys. Program Logic: The program logic may be incorrectly implemented, leading to the mismatch.
